Ordinals
beta
Address 1G71ybdtCJ88o5btSNTrptBuwrAqSL916x
sat balance
983
outputs
0c480c10d5a6c991beadb1edeb5575c46ae345c56cf5ef5b6aaf6400825e29e2:0